oh, you got the HSA BA100 too? some impressions?
Seemed to be decently-balanced and a step above most cheap BAs (e.g. Knowles Siren-based ones) in clarity and detail retrieval. However, there was something that was bothering me about the treble and it doesn't seem to live up to the claims made by HiSound about competing with much pricier sets. There are definitely single-driver BAs out there that sound better, albeit at price higher than $60 or whatever the BA100 costs.
